    Steam Cloud Saving.

    I was just wondering how to enable the steam cloud saving on Dungeon Defenders. I have it enabled on my steam account, but do I also need to do something on Dungeon Defenders itself in order for it to work?

    To my own knowledge, your ranked data, Which I am Assuming you mean. Is saved onto Trendy's own Servers, so any rank process you have will be saved on their servers if you transfer computers.

    If it's about open, it's saved locally on your own hard drive, and that's not on Cloud, I think, But that's what ranked is for. Just Export your data to open and your done.

    Cloud sync is normally on by default, and I'm pretty sure it does sync your open/local save file. Syncing occurs when you exit the game. After that, you should be able to access your open/local saves on another PC.

    If not, you can always copy them over.
